Teenager killed in train accident

A TEENAGE girl died after being hit by a train at a foot crossing in what is thought to have been a “tragic accident” in England, police said.

The 15-year-old, who has not been named, died after she was struck in Bishop’s Stortford, Hertfordshire, yesterday. British Transport Police (BTP) said she was pronounced dead at the scene.

Network Rail (NR) said investigations were carried out on the crossing immediately after the incident and showed no faults with the safety measures in place.

Flashing lights, audible warnings and signalling systems were all operational, a spokesman said, and there were no problems with the fence and gate at the crossing.
